Add 6/5 and 21/60
1st number: 1 1/5, 2nd number: 21/60
6/5 + 21/60 is 31/20.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 5 and 60 is 60
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 60 - For the 1st fraction, since 5 × 12 = 60,
6/5 = 6 × 12/5 × 12 = 72/60 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 60 × 1 = 60,
21/60 = 21 × 1/60 × 1 = 21/60 - Add the two like fractions:
72/60 + 21/60 = 72 + 21/60 = 93/60 - 93/60 simplified gives 31/20
- So, 6/5 + 21/60 = 31/20
In mixed form: 111/20
